What are the typical vaccination requirements for dog daycare in Hurley?

Most reputable daycares in Hurley and Iron County require proof of up-to-date vaccinations to protect all pets. This typically includes Rabies, DHPP (Distemper, Hepatitis, Parainfluenza, Parvovirus), and Bordetella (kennel cough). Some facilities may also require a negative fecal test. Always check with your chosen daycare for their specific list, as requirements can vary slightly.

How should I prepare my dog for its first day at a Hurley daycare?

For a smooth first day, ensure your dog is well-exercised but not exhausted before arrival. Bring them on a secure leash and collar (no retractable leashes). You must provide proof of vaccinations. It's also wise to inform the staff about your dog's temperament, any medical issues, and if they are not spayed or neutered. Given Hurley's active wildlife, mentioning any strong prey drive can be helpful for staff during outdoor play.

Are there specific considerations for daycare during Hurley's winter season?

Yes, winter requires special considerations. Reputable daycares will limit a dog's time outdoors during extreme cold or heavy snowfall, ensuring they have plenty of warm, indoor play. They should also have protocols for wiping down paws to remove ice melt and road salt, which can be toxic. It's a good idea to ask about their specific cold-weather policies and indoor facility size to ensure your dog gets adequate exercise and socialization even on the coldest days.
